    Ozone Method

    I have been looking online, local and abroad at kite prices, the best saving on a ozne method from overseas I could find is closer to $162 after exchange. I emailed the UK shops and they quoted a priced excluding VAT after I indicated I was from Australia. I did look at the bar kites as well and decided if I buy local it will be a hq apex and a small handle kite as this would come in to budget. If I buy a ozone frenzy this will be abroad as the saving before the reduction in VAT is over $500, if you include the VAT discount and add the cost of delivery it still works out approximately $700 cheaper to buy the ozone frenzy abroad, this would still possibly leave enough in my budget to still include a small handle kite. The US prices are advertised not including tax in some cases, so I found the UK shops more consistent with pricing.
